Job Description

Job Summary Wing Scheduler Spiral Solutions & Technologies, Inc. (SS&T) is seeking a Wing Scheduler to provide unit-level, long-range scheduling support to an AFGSC bomber Operations Group as an optional CME line under the BSOS task order. Unlike squadron-level schedulers, this role focuses on wing-wide mission planning rather than individual aircrew requirements.
Location:
One of five
AFGSC CONUS
installations (Barksdale AFB, LA (2 BW/2 OG, B-52); Minot AFB, ND (5 BW/5 OG, B-52); Whiteman AFB, MO (509 BW/509 OG, B-2); Dyess AFB, TX (7 BW/7 OG, B-1); or Ellsworth AFB, SD (28 BW/28 OG, B-1))
Schedule:
Full-Time Clearance:
Secret (active or previously held/expired, not revoked)
Contract Status:
Optional CME position - funded only if the Operations Group elects to fund additional Wing Scheduling support and if funding becomes available Key Responsibilities Develop and maintain a comprehensive long-range scheduling system, including prioritization of tankers and agile combat employment operations Collaborate with operational units to align long-term mission planning with organizational objectives Ensure optimization of resources and strategic alignment with tenant units such as AFRC and ANG and broader AFGSC goals Analyze historical mission data to enhance future planning and generate detailed reports for Operations Group leadership Provide training to Operations Group personnel on the long-range scheduling system and facilitate knowledge transfer Required Qualifications Secret clearance, active or previously held (expired, not revoked) Minimum 2 years of experience as a squadron aircrew scheduler Minimum 2 years of experience working with PEX or a similar proprietary scheduling program U.S. citizenship required. Preferred Qualifications Prior experience supporting wing-level or group-level scheduling rather than solely squadron-level scheduling Experience aligning scheduling with agile combat employment or tanker prioritization frameworks Security Clearance Requirements Applicants must hold a minimum SECRET clearance (active or expired/not revoked) and be U.S. citizens. Personnel lacking an active clearance may be considered on a case-by-case basis if eligible and if paperwork is submitted expeditiously.
